Summary: | The special issue on Energetic Materials and Processes brings together scientists from many countries working in universities, research institutes, government laboratories and private industry to discuss state-of-the-art research on new materials and processes for different applications. The main topics of the issue include synthesis of new materials, performance, advanced diagnostics, experimental techniques, theoretical approaches, and computational models for simulating the behaviour of energetic materials under a wide variety of conditions.
